Carli Lloyd is not reconsidering his decision to retire soon, not even after scoring five points in a game.
Lloyd achieved his highest number of goals with the US team, which defeated Paraguay 9-0 in a friendly match on Thursday.
The 39-year-old forward has only three more games left for the national team before retiring. He was asked if he had doubted his decision based on Thursday’s impressive performance.
“Maybe for a fraction of a second,” he replied. “And then I came back to reality.”
Lloyd scored a couple of times in the first five minutes. He scored the third and fourth goals before the break, and the United States built a 6-0 lead in the first half.
Lloyd’s last goal came in the 61st minute.
Lloyd has 113 goals in 313 appearances for the national team. She passed Kristine Lilly as the third best ever.
